Lady Patriots take area tournament

The Lady Patriots clinched the Area 15 title against Austin High School, 50-45.

The Feb. 12 game wasn’t as easy for the Lady Patriots as it was the previous night against Florence.

Jasmine Jones, one of the top scorers against Florence, was the top scorer of the night with 22 points.

Austin started the first quarter with an almost instant seven-point lead.

Tierra Jones was the first on the team to score, toward the end of the quarter.

BJ didn’t catch up to Austin until the second quarter. From there on, the entire game was a barnburner for both teams.

The Lady Patriots managed to pull ahead toward the end of the second half.

“It’s a game where they know us, and we know them,” said Head Coach Tim Miller. “They came out and jumped on us quick in the first quarter an made some shots. We had to come ready to play. Drea Matthews got us a little lead and we had to hold on to the end of the game.”
